Hon'ble Shri Justice Manindra Mohan Shrivastava Order On Board 14/03/2016 Heard.
1.
The grievance of the petitioner is that the petitioner having submitted sale deed for registration, respondent No.4 is neither registering the document nor passing any order of refusal. 2.
Respondent No.4 is obliged under the law either to proceed to register the document or if for some reason, he finds that it is not permissible under the law, to pass a specific order in writing on the application of the petitioner within the stipulated period.
3.
Let it be done within a period of three weeks from the submission of the order which is now being passed.
4.
Respondent No.4/ Sub-Registrar, if for some legal impediment, finds, himself, unable to register the document, he should clearly state in writing the reason, so that the petitioner, if aggrieved, may take recourse to appropriate remedy.
5.
The petition is accordingly disposed off.
